Ripon residents and visitors are being invited to park in the city centre for free this Christmas.
Thanks to a partnership between Ripon BID, Booths and Cllr Andrew Williams North Yorkshire Council's locality budget, all Ripon car parks will be made free to use on Saturday 21st and Saturday 28th December.
Lilla Bathurst, Ripon BID Manager, said:
“Come and do your Christmas or sales shopping, eat and drink in our cafes, restaurants and pubs and discover Ripon and all its charms.”
